The haversine formula is an equation important in navigation, giving great-circle distances between two points on a sphere from their longitudes and latitudes. R = 6,371km. Haversine Formula: dlon = lon2 - lon1 dlat = lat2 - lat1 a = sin^2(dlat/2) + cos(lat1) * cos(lat2) * sin^2(dlon/2) c = 2 * arcsin(min(1,sqrt(a))) d = R * c will give mathematically and computationally exact results. pairwise() accepts a 2D matrix in the form of [latitude,longitude] in radians and computes the distance matrix as output in radians too. The haversine formula 1 ‘remains particularly well-conditioned for numerical computa­tion even at small distances’ – unlike calcula­tions based on the spherical law of cosines. This is why the haversine formula, although mathematically equivalent to the law of cosines formula, is far superior for small distances (on the order of 1 meter or less). FORMULA: haversine (d/r) = haversine (Φ2 – Φ1) + cos (Φ1)cos (Φ2)haversine (λ2 -λ1) Where d is the distance between two points with longitude and latitude ( λ,Φ ) and r is the radius of the earth.
